Best Buy! Reds generate most of the headlines from the Horse Heaven Hills, but some stunning white wines also are created from this region that’s just across the Columbia River from Oregon. Wallula Vineyard, 9 Canyon and Canoe Ridge Vineyard come together to make for a fruit-forward nose of sweet pineapple, apricot preserves, Bartlett pear, Golden Delicious apple and lime juice. The 40 percent of barrel fermented wine shows on the creamy and rounded entry to the palate where there’s more white orchard fruit and tropical flavors. It’s a full-bodied Chardonnay with nice richness and length, backed with a late burst of acidity and a lick of pineapple candy and citrus pith in the finish.
